Product Overview

Category

The BQ2944L0DRBT belongs to the category of integrated circuits (ICs) specifically designed for battery protection.

Use

This IC is primarily used for protecting lithium-ion and lithium-polymer batteries from overcharging, over-discharging, and short-circuiting.

Working Principles

The BQ2944L0DRBT operates by continuously monitoring the battery voltage through its internal voltage detection circuit. When the voltage exceeds the overcharge threshold, the IC disconnects the charging circuit to prevent further charging. Similarly, when the voltage drops below the overdischarge threshold, the IC disconnects the load to prevent excessive discharge. In case of a short circuit, the IC quickly detects the abnormal current and disconnects the battery from the load. The reset function allows for manual or automatic recovery after protection triggers.
